Elderly Person’s Body Found Floating In Irrigation Canal In Kalahandi

Bhubaneswar: An elderly person’s body was found floating in an irrigation canal near Kadoapada village under Koksara block in Kalahandi district on Wednesday.

According to reports, local residents spotted the body floating in the canal and informed the police and fire brigade personnel.

Police subsequently retrieved the body from the canal with the help of fire brigade personnel. However, the identity of the deceased remains unclear.

Meanwhile, police have registered an unnatural death case and sent the body for post-mortem examination at Koksara Health Centre.
